Former President George W. Bush was happily stunned when legendary former heavyweight boxing champ Muhammad Ali stood facing him.
Bush was at a Barnes & Noble Booksellers store in Phoenix today signing his book, Decision Points when the Greatest entered (with the Secret Service) to shake hands.
With his famous comic humor, Ali sat next to Bush and held the book up as press and public snapped photos.
